## Env variables — Givenly receipt mailer

The mailer sends donation receipts within five minutes of a confirmed gift. MAILER_FROM_NAME and RECEIPT_TEMPLATE_ID are required; the queue drains every 60 seconds regardless of volume. Staging uses a sandbox relay, so no real mail leaves it. The relay requires an API secret, which is set on the following line.

env line for fajop-taguf: VAULT_KEY20=82a8caa7b14c704c3638

Subject: Hedging call for next year

Team — quick heads-up for finance. We've decided to hedge 60% of our Valdorian crown exposure via forward contracts rather than options; premiums were getting silly. Marguerite at Fenwright Capital ran the numbers and the savings are real. Treasury will adjust positions Monday. The rationale connects to the plan noted below.

board note of yagug-taweg: Only 34 of the 546 pilot accounts renewed Norael, so a churn review is set for April 24. Zorvanox Freight is in early talks to buy Oliwynox Works for about $200.7 million.

Their latest patch (4.2.1) addresses the websocket reconnect bug we flagged during the Quillhaven release candidate: clients dropping connections behind the Marblegate proxy were not re-subscribing to channels after reconnect. Brindlewave confirms the fix is in their stable channel and recommends we bump the client library before the next cut. No contract changes needed; this falls under the existing support tier. If you want the patch notes or a rollback plan, reach their escalation desk directly.

alerts address for tahaf-hawep: frawyn@tolvaqlabs.corp

## Changelog — Lintmarsh 3.1

The baseline-file setting formerly named LM_IGNORE_FILE has been renamed to LM_BASELINE_PATH for clarity during security review. Old names are rejected, not silently mapped, so stale configs fail loudly. Reviewers should confirm the baseline upload endpoint still authenticates correctly; its credential belongs directly on the following line of the environment file:

secret setting of bagag-kajof: RELAY_SECRET8=d9a517d5

Handing off FixtureForge, our test-data factory lib. Factories live in `/factories`, one file per model. Traits compose left to right; last wins. Don't add randomness without seeding — CI will flake. Release by tagging; the pipeline does the rest. Open questions are tracked in the backlog. Full maintainer notes are on the internal page below.

operations page: https://confluence.lumicsys.internal/projects/display/projects/display